
拓海先生、最近『車内の会話をちゃんと分ける技術』が注目されていると聞きました。当社でも社内ミーティングを車内でやることが増えていて、導入を考えるべきか悩んでいます。要点を教えていただけますか。

素晴らしい着眼点ですね!結論を先に言うと、最近の研究は「軽量でリアルタイムに車内の複数話者を分離できる」ことを示していますよ。導入時に気にすべきは処理速度、モデルサイズ、そして実環境での安定性の三点です。大丈夫、一緒に見ていけるんですよ。

専門用語が多くて不安ですが、処理速度というのは要するに車のコンピュータでもリアルタイムに動くかどうか、で合っていますか。

そのとおりですよ。処理速度はReal-Time Factor(RTF)リアルタイム係数で見るのが一般的です。RTFが1未満なら実時間で処理できる指標になります。重要なのは、車載の一般的なCPUでも動くかどうかで、今回の研究は非常に軽いモデルで0.39のRTFを達成しています。要点を三つにまとめると、1)遅延が小さい、2)モデルが軽い、3)実用性を考慮している、です。

モデルが軽いというのは、結局どのくらい小さいということですか。メモリや計算資源をどれだけ節約できるかが投資判断に直結します。

良い視点ですね。ここで言う『軽量』はモデルパラメータ数で表され、今回の研究は0.83M(約83万)パラメータです。これは一般的な大規模音声モデルの十分の一以下の規模で、車載CPUでも扱えるレベルです。投資対効果の観点では、既存マイク配列を活かしてソフトウェアだけで改善できる点がポイントです。

現場には既にマイクが複数付いていますが、これってせっかくの数を使いこなせるようになるということですか。これって要するにマイクをうまく使って会話ごとに音を分けられるということ?

その通りですよ!要するに複数マイクの空間的な違いを利用して声を分けるんです。具体的にはBeamforming(BF)ビームフォーミングという手法で方向性を活かし、Independent Vector Analysis(IVA)独立ベクトル解析で空間的な先行情報を用いる。そこにDual-Encoder(デュアルエンコーダ)という、空間情報を扱うエンコーダとスペクトル情報を扱うエンコーダを並列に置く構成が組み合わさっています。簡単に言えば、耳と目の両方で聞き分けるようなイメージです。

なるほど。導入の難易度はどれくらいでしょうか。ソフトウェアアップデートで対応できますか、それともマイクの増設やハード改修が必要ですか。

多くの場合は既存マイク配列で即座に効果が見込めますよ。要点は三つ、1)既存マイクの位相や配置を活かす、2)ソフトウェア側でBeamformingとIVAを組み合わせられる、3)軽量モデルなので車載ユニットでも動く。最初はソフトウェア更新で試し、必要ならマイク調整で精度を上げるのが現実的です。

実際の性能はどうやって示されているのですか。評価指標や比較対象が分からないと投資判断ができません。

評価はSignal-to-Distortion Ratio(SDR)やWord Error Rate(WER)などの指標で行われます。今回のアプローチは、同等の精度を保ちながらパラメータ数とRTFが小さい点で優れていると報告されています。要するに、今使っている機器で「ほぼ同等以上の分離性能を、より少ない計算で」実現できるということです。

現場の騒音や反響が激しい車内でも効果は期待できますか。失敗したら現場運用に支障が出るので心配です。

ここも現実的な懸念です。研究では合成データや実車データで検証され、反響やノイズに対する頑健性が示されています。ただし現場ごとの特性は異なるため、まずはパイロット導入を行い、現場データで微調整(ファインチューニング)するのが安全です。大丈夫、一緒に段階的に進めれば問題ありませんよ。

わかりました。これって要するに、既存のマイクを活用してソフトの更新だけで車内の各人の声をほぼリアルタイムで分離できる可能性が高く、試験導入して効果を検証すれば投資判断できる、という理解で合っていますか。

まさにその通りですよ。要点は三つ、1)まずはソフトウェア試験で有効性を確認する、2)軽量モデルなので車載CPUでも動く点を検証する、3)現場データで微調整して導入する。大丈夫、一緒にロードマップを作れば必ずできますよ。

では最後に、私の言葉でまとめます。『まずはソフトウェア更新で既存マイクを活かし、軽量なデュアルエンコーダ方式を試験導入して、現場での効果を見てから本格投資を判断する』――これで合っていますか。

完璧ですよ。素晴らしい着眼点ですね!その流れで進めれば安全かつ効率的に導入できます。一緒に進めましょう。
1.概要と位置づけ
結論を先に述べる。本研究は車内の複数話者を低遅延かつ計算資源が限られた環境で分離するための実用的な設計を示した点で、既存技術に比べて実装性を大幅に向上させたという点が最大のインパクトである。これにより、従来は高性能なGPUやクラウド処理を前提とした音声分離が、車載の一般的なCPUでも現実的に動作し得る可能性が開かれた。
まず背景を整理する。音声認識やハンズフリー通話の精度向上は自動車のヒューマンマシンインタフェースに直結する。車内は反響(エコー)やエンジンノイズ、複数の話者が同時に話す混信が常態化しており、そこでの音声分離はユーザー体験を左右する重要課題である。
次にアプローチの位置づけを示す。従来は大規模なニューラルネットワーク(NN)を用いて高精度を追求する手法が主流であったが、本研究はDigital Signal Processing(DSP)デジタル信号処理とNNのハイブリッドで計算負荷を抑えつつ性能を確保する点が特徴である。実務上はオンボードでの動作可否が導入の分かれ目となる。
本節の要点は明快である。本研究は「現実の車載環境で動くこと」を第一に設計されたため、研究室での最高スコアを追求するのではなく、現場の制約を踏まえた現実解を提示した点で意味がある。したがって導入検討の際には精度だけでなく実行環境に注目すべきである。
最後に読み進める観点を示す。本稿ではまず何が変わったかを把握し、次に技術的核(どの情報をどう組み合わせているか)を理解し、最後に導入時の評価と課題を見極めることで、経営判断に資する知見を提供する。
2.先行研究との差別化ポイント
従来研究は大きく二つに分かれる。一つは空間情報を重視したBeamforming(BF)ビームフォーミング中心の手法で、もう一つは大規模なDeep Neural Network(DNN)深層ニューラルネットワークを用いる方式である。前者は軽量だが複雑な混雑場面で限界があり、後者は高精度だが計算資源を大量に消費する。
本研究の差別化はこの中間を取る点にある。固定ビームフォーミングで計算コストを削減し、Independent Vector Analysis(IVA)独立ベクトル解析で空間的な事前情報を取り入れることで、NNの負荷を減らしつつ分離精度を保っている点が新しい。
さらにDual-Encoder(デュアルエンコーダ)を導入し、Spatial Encoder(空間エンコーダ)で位置的な手がかりを、Spectral Encoder(スペクトルエンコーダ)で周波数的な特徴をそれぞれ抽出して後で統合する設計が差別化要素である。これにより空間・周波数情報を無理なく融合できる。
実装面ではパラメータ数を0.83Mに抑え、Real-Time Factor(RTF)リアルタイム係数を0.39程度にすることで車載CPUでも動くレベルを実現した。つまり、研究としての新規性は「現場で動く」という観点に特化している点にある。
この差別化は実務の意思決定に直結する。高価なハード刷新を前提とせずに、ソフトウェア側の改良で効果を出せる可能性があるため、初期投資を抑えたPoC(概念実証)が現実的になる。
3.中核となる技術的要素
中核は三つの要素で構成されている。第一にDigital Signal Processing(DSP)デジタル信号処理で、固定Beamforming(BF)ビームフォーミングを使って初期の空間フィルタリングを行う点だ。これは計算量が小さく、マイク配列の方向性を素早く活用できる。
第二にIndependent Vector Analysis(IVA)独立ベクトル解析を空間的な事前情報として組み込み、空間分布の先行知識をモデルに与えることで学習負荷を軽減している。これはまさに“先に地図を渡してから探索させる”ような役割を果たす。
第三にDual-Encoder(デュアルエンコーダ)構造である。ここではSpatial Encoder(空間エンコーダ)とSpectral Encoder(スペクトルエンコーダ)を並列に動かし、それぞれの潜在表現を融合して分離を行う。融合方法には加算と連結の二案があり、性能と計算量のトレードオフが議論されている。
この設計はStreaming(ストリーミング)逐次処理とNon-Streaming(非逐次処理)の両方に対応できるため、車載ユースケースの多様な要件に柔軟に対応する。つまり実装時の選択肢が多く、限られたリソースに合わせて調整できる点が実用上重要である。
まとめると、DSPで計算を節約し、IVAで空間先行情報を与え、Dual-Encoderで情報を分担して処理することで、精度と効率を両立している点が技術の肝である。
4.有効性の検証方法と成果
検証はシミュレーションと実車の両方で行われるべきである。本研究は複数の音声混合シナリオを用い、Signal-to-Distortion Ratio(SDR)やWord Error Rate(WER)などの指標で既存手法と比較している。重要なのは計算量(パラメータ数)と実行時間(RTF)も併せて評価している点だ。
成果としては、0.83MのモデルサイズでRTF=0.39を達成し、同等の分離性能を保ちながら計算コストを大幅に削減したと報告されている。これは車載CPUでの動作を現実的にする重要な実証である。
またDual-Encoderの融合方式の比較では、連結(concatenate)方式が情報をより良く保持する一方で計算量が増えるというトレードオフが示されている。実務ではこれを踏まえて、性能優先か効率優先かで選択することになる。
検証での教訓は明快だ。理想的な研究環境の結果をそのまま現場に持ち込んでもうまくいかない可能性があるため、現場データでの追加評価と微調整が必要になる。従って導入は段階的なPoCを推奨する。
最後に、これらの検証結果は導入計画の根拠となる。投資判断する際には精度だけでなく、実行環境の制約、保守コスト、運用時の微調整の必要性を必ず織り込むべきである。
5.研究を巡る議論と課題
本研究が提示する実用性志向の設計は評価に値するが、未解決の課題もある。第一に、車種や内装による音響特性の違いで性能が変動する点だ。標準化された評価データセットだけでは現場の多様性に対応しきれない可能性がある。
第二に、Beamforming(BF)やIVAといった前処理に依存する設計は、マイク配置や品質に敏感であるため、ハードウェア側のばらつきが性能に影響する。これをどうカバーするかが導入時の重要課題である。
第三に、プライバシーとデータ収集の問題である。現場での微調整には実際の車内音声データが必要になるが、収集と利用には適切な同意と管理が求められる。法務・規約面の整備が前提となる。
またストリーミング処理では遅延とバッファ設計の最適化が現場運用での鍵となる。遅延が大きいと会話支援や自動認識の実用性が損なわれるため、RTFと実際の応答時間を分けて評価する必要がある。
総じて、研究は有望だが現場導入にはカスタマイズと運用設計が不可欠である。経営判断としてはまず限定的な環境でのPoCを行い、そこで得た学びを踏まえて全社展開を検討するのが現実的である。
6.今後の調査・学習の方向性
今後の調査は三つの軸で進めるべきである。第一にフィールドデータの収集と多様な車両での実証である。これは一般化性能の確認と、ハードウェア差による性能低下への対処法を確立するために必須である。
第二にモデルの軽量化と最適化である。既に0.83Mという小規模モデルを示しているが、量子化やプルーニングなどの手法でさらに低リソース化し、低消費電力での運用を目指すことが重要である。
第三に運用ワークフローの整備である。具体的にはソフトウェア更新のフロー、現場でのモデル評価指標、プライバシー保護の手続きなどを整備することで、実用導入の障壁を下げられる。
最後に検索で役立つキーワードを列挙する。in-car speech separation、dual-encoder、beamforming、independent vector analysis、real-time speech separation。これらで関連研究を追跡すれば、さらなる情報が得られる。
会議での次の一手としては、まず社内の試験車両でソフトウェアPoCを実施し、現場データを集めて微調整を行うロードマップを提案する。これが投資判断を支える現実的な道筋である。
会議で使えるフレーズ集
「まずは既存のマイク配置でソフトウェア試験を行い、効果が確認できれば段階的に展開しましょう。」
「コスト面ではハード刷新を先にするより、まずソフト寄りのPoCで投資対効果を見極めるのが現実的です。」
「評価指標はSDRやWERだけでなく、実行速度(RTF)と現場での遅延感を併せて判断しましょう。」


